revlog: support reading generaldelta revlogs
Generaldelta is a new revlog global flag. When it's turned on, the base field
of each revision entry holds the deltaparent instead of the base revision of
the current delta chain.
This allows for great potential flexibility when generating deltas, as any
revision can serve as deltaparent. Previously, the deltaparent for revision r
was hardcoded to be r - 1.
The base revision of the delta chain can still be accessed as before, since it
is now computed in an iterative fashion, following the deltaparents backwards.
